Output 170e812002ecb30fc7f499cb3fc69a41c29309a01ca2f781294e91570864190e:0

value
1146431
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b73fe997d638260d789d9548b7c7fe0407a3ff1 OP_EQUALVERIFY OP_CHECKSIG
address
1DiMt78MWV1AqZuCSRLLMCvGKX6oV92LDn
transaction
170e812002ecb30fc7f499cb3fc69a41c29309a01ca2f781294e91570864190e
spent
true